I made a bator out of a mini fridge and am having problems with temps in different places. The front runs at 99.5 and the back runs 103. Should the pc fan I have run constantly or on off with the heating element? Also does any one else have problems with the heat generated by lg tuner motor? Mine get hot hot hot almost too hot to touch, and might be the culprit for inconsistant temps.
 
The fans in my Sportsman cabinet incubators run all the time. If I were building a mini fridge I would do the same. How are you venting your bator? Current Sportsman incubators have, I believe, 6 one inch holes in the back. Three near the top and three down low. They usually have sliding covers so the ventiation can be fine tuned.
I'm not sure how much heat your turner motor adds, but unless it is enough to heat the entire incubator on its own the thermostat should be shutting down your main heat source and maintaining the temp you want.
